Output 0016c8f7184b72094dcf9ff2e60237c0df8fc009c3d7cede2d4c8060bae97b57:34

value
69496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 df111b41b04c3d10a2131bf766a035d1f34d081b OP_EQUAL
address
3N2V6uB9cFiEycAHDCSJ3kaXig59BfpB6G
transaction
0016c8f7184b72094dcf9ff2e60237c0df8fc009c3d7cede2d4c8060bae97b57
spent
true